Branch Coverage

File:blib/lib/App/Test/Generator/TestStrategy.pm
Coverage:83.3%

line%coveragebranch
199100TFif ($schema->{'output'}{'_context_aware'})
20750TFif ($schema->{'accessor'} and scalar keys %{$$schema{"accessor"};})
210100TFif ($acc_type eq $ACCESSOR_GETTER) { }
100TFelsif ($acc_type eq $ACCESSOR_SETTER) { }
50TFelsif ($acc_type eq $ACCESSOR_GETSET) { }
213100TFif (($schema->{'output'}{'type'} // "") eq $TYPE_BOOLEAN)
22550TFunless $schema->{'input'}
228100TFif ($param_type eq $TYPE_OBJECT) { }
50TFelsif ($param_type eq $TYPE_BOOLEAN) { }
241100TFif (($schema->{'output'}{'type'} // "") eq $TYPE_VOID)
249100TFif ($schema->{'output'}{'_error_return'} or $schema->{'output'}{'success_failure_pattern'})
25850TFif ($schema->{'_yamltest_hints'} and keys %{$$schema{"_yamltest_hints"};})
266100TFif ($schema->{'output'}{'_returns_self'})
274100TFif (($schema->{'output'}{'type'} // "") eq $TYPE_BOOLEAN)
282100TFunless %plan